Earth moving services involve the excavation, grading, and transportation of soil, gravel, or debris to prepare land for construction, landscaping, or other development projects. These services typically utilize heavy machinery such as bulldozers, excavators, and loaders to efficiently reshape land according to specific requirements. Contractors performing earth moving work can help create level surfaces, excavate foundations, or remove unwanted materials, ensuring the land is suitable for its intended purpose.
This type of service addresses a variety of problems related to land development and site preparation. It can resolve issues such as uneven terrain, poor drainage, or excess soil and debris that hinder construction or landscaping efforts. Earth moving services also assist in creating proper slopes for water runoff, clearing sites for new structures, or leveling grounds to facilitate easier access and safer working conditions.
Properties that frequently utilize earth moving services include residential lots, commercial developments, industrial sites, and agricultural land. Residential properties may require land grading for lawns, driveways, or foundations. Commercial and industrial sites often need extensive excavation and site leveling to support building construction or infrastructure installation. Agricultural properties may use earth moving to improve drainage, prepare fields, or create irrigation channels.

The overview below groups typical Earth Moving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Buncombe County,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Excavation Costs - The cost for excavation services typically ranges from $1,500 to $5,000, depending on the project size and complexity. For example, clearing a small residential lot may cost around $2,000, while larger projects could exceed $4,500.
Heavy Equipment Rental - Renting earth-moving equipment like bulldozers or excavators often costs between $200 and $500 per day. Longer-term rentals or specialized machinery may increase the overall expense accordingly.
Site Preparation Expenses - Preparing a site for construction or landscaping can range from $1,000 to $4,000. This includes grading, leveling, and removing debris, with costs varying based on site conditions and size.
Hauling and Disposal Fees - The cost to haul and dispose of excavated material generally falls between $300 and $1,200. Fees depend on the volume of material and local disposal site charges within Buncombe County and nearby areas.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
